Kazakhstan Rises 12 Spots in Global Mobile Internet Speed Ranking
Kazakhstan jumped 12 spots in the latest Speedtest Global Index, ranking 45th worldwide for mobile internet speeds between August and October, a notable rise compared to the same period last year. The results are updated mid-month and reflect performance over the previous three months.
Analysts evaluated the average mobile and fixed broadband speeds across 150 cities in 104 countries, focusing on download and upload performance.
According to the ranking, Kazakhstan recorded an average mobile download speed of 94.54 megabits per second (Mbps), placing it ahead of countries such as Japan, which ranked 64th with a speed of 53.54 Mbps.
